Colgate-Palmolive
Overview
Colgate-Palmolive Company is a global consumer products company operating in over 200 countries, specializing in Oral Care, Personal Care, Home Care, Skin Care, and Pet Nutrition. We are looking for a talented Solution Architect focused on Master Data to join our Global IT Data Platforms team. As a key member within our Master Data Management (MDM) group, you will design, develop, and operationalize high-quality, scalable master data solutions that deliver trusted, analytics-ready data to fuel Colgate’s analytics, digital transformation, and business growth initiatives. This position is based in Piscataway, NJ. Work visa sponsorship is not available for this position.
What youll do
Lead the selection, implementation, and maintenance of a data registry solution to catalog and govern enterprise data assets.
Integrate the data registry with Snowflake, SAP, and other internal/external sources for seamless data flow and interoperability.
Develop and optimize scalable, analytics-ready data assets and data models on Snowflake using best practices in data modeling and ETL/ELT pipelines.
Ensure data quality, governance, and compliance with company standards across all stages of the data lifecycle.
Collaborate with cross-functional teams to support solution delivery, troubleshoot data issues, and continuously enhance enterprise data and analytics capabilities.
Required Qualifications
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, IT, Engineering, or related field, with 5+ years’ experience in data engineering or data architecture roles.
Expertise in Snowflake and DBT for data warehousing, modeling, and analytics pipeline development.
Proficient in Python, SQL, and building scalable analytics datasets and ETL/ELT pipelines with large, complex data sources.
Proven track record implementing data registry solutions and integrating data across on-premise and cloud platforms.
Strong knowledge of data modeling, modern data architectures, ETL/ELT practices, data governance, metadata management, data lineage, API management, and experience with version control/CI-CD tools (e.g., GitHub, GitHub Actions).
Preferred Qualifications
Deep experience implementing enterprise-grade data registry or master data management solutions.
Experience with SAP ERP environments, including familiarity with SAP Master Data Governance and understanding of SAP data structures and integration methods.
Advanced expertise integrating data from multiple SAP modules, cloud and on-premise platforms.
Excellent problem-solving, communication, and collaboration skills.
